How Does a Portable Laptop Charging Station Work?
A portable laptop charging station converts AC power into stable DC output using GaN or PD (Power Delivery) technology, supplying multiple laptops and USB devices simultaneously. Intelligent chips regulate voltage, prevent overheating, and protect against surges or overcurrent. Some models include both wired and wireless outputs, supporting hybrid work setups or mobile office environments.
What Are the Key Features to Consider When Buying One?
When selecting a charging station, consider:
-
Power Output: Ranging from 65W to 240W for high-performance laptops.
-
Port Variety: USB-C PD, USB-A, and sometimes wireless outputs.
-
Chip Technology: GaN provides faster, cooler, and more efficient charging.
-
Build Quality: Fire-retardant casing and compact design for portability.
-
Certifications: CE, FCC, RoHS, PSE, KC ensure global compliance.

Why Is GaN Technology Better for Portable Laptop Charging?
Gallium Nitride (GaN) chips outperform silicon, delivering higher efficiency, smaller size, and reduced heat. This enables fast, compact, and reliable charging. Are Portable Laptop Charging Stations Safe to Use?
Absolutely. Multi-protection circuits guard against over-voltage, over-current, overheating, and short-circuit risks.
